
At The Interview with the Vampire panel at San Diego Comic Con, cast and creators announced a series name change to The Vampire Lestat for season 3, as the focus shifts to Sam Reid’s French vampire Lestat de Lioncour and his life as a rock star.

Seasons one and two of AMC’s new take on Anne Rice’s Interview with the Vampire books told vampire Louis de Pointe du Lac (Jacob Anderson)’s story of love,, blood and the perils of immortality to a journalist (Eric Bogosian).
Interview with the Vampire centers on the life story of vampire Louis de Pointe du Lac (Jacob Anderson) as told to veteran journalist Daniel Molloy (Eric Bogosian) to whom he previously gave an unpublished interview in 1973.

An affluent black man in the 1910s New Orleans, Louis is romanced and later made a vampire by the charismatic Lestat de Lancourt (Sam Reid).But Louis struggles with his humanity, and the introduction of Lestat’s newest fledgling, the teenage vampire Claudia (Delainey Hayles), only strains their relationship further.
Season 3 tells vampire rock star Lestat (Sam Reid)’s side of the story.

Delaney Hayles returns as young vampire Claudia and Assad Zaman as Armand.
Jennifer Ehle joins the cast as Lestat’s mother, Ella Ballentine as Baby Jenks, Jeanine Serralles as Christine Claire, Christopher Heyerdahl as Marius,and Damien Atkins as Magnus
The Vampire Lestat:
Toronto filming dates: June 16 2025 – October 10 2025.
Showrunner: Rolin Jones.
Cast: Sam Reid, Jacob Anderson, Eric Bogosian, Delainey Hayles, Assad Zaman, Jennifer Ehle, Ella Ballentine, Jeanine Serralles, Christopher Heyerdahl, Damien Atkins.
Producers: Dwight Street Books, AMC Studios.
Season 3 is coming in 2026.
